Which of the following is a component of the UK Corporate Governance Code?

Explanation:
The main idea here is governance leadership and the company’s purpose. The UK Corporate Governance Code includes a section called "Board Leadership and Company Purpose," which focuses on how the board leads the organization and defines why it exists—its purpose—along with the strategy and values that guide its long-term success. This part of the code requires the board to articulate a clear purpose, shape strategy to deliver sustainable value, and foster the culture and values needed to support that purpose.
